Opera ON, the discovery programme of the Festival d’Aix reserved for people under age 30, invites its audience to the season’s first opera apéritif, on the stage of the Théâtre de l’Archevêché in Aix-en-Provence, on Wednesday, 22 January 2020.
Led by Alain Perroux, co-director of artist administration and dramaturge of the Festival d’Aix, and Philippe Delcroix, assistant technical director of the Festival d’Aix, this event — held in the presence patrons of the Festival — will introduce the 2020 programme of the Festival d’Aix and includes a musical interlude with members of the “Body & Voice” Opera Workshop of the Aix-Marseille University.* The event will be followed by a cocktail reception, with drinks and conversation.

*BODY & VOICE OPERA WORKSHOP
Fifty students from the Aix-Marseille University (AMU) have begun a new vocal adventure with the “Body & Voice” Opera Workshop, held every Tuesday night at the Cube — the new cultural space of the AMU — from November 2019 to June 2020. In partnership with the Aix-Marseille University and open to all levels, these vocal workshops are led by the singer Tania Zolty. The fun-filled sessions help teach participants how to project themselves in space, to discover their own voices, and to better express themselves, on stage and in their everyday lives.
